CF Moto V5 Sport Cruiser vs Kymco Venox AFI 250 — which should you buy?
Picking between the CF Moto V5 Sport Cruiser and the Kymco Venox AFI 250 usually comes down to the numbers you care about most. On paper, the CF Moto V5 Sport Cruiser brings 15 hp in a 178 kg package, while the Kymco Venox AFI 250 counters with 28 hp at 175 kg.
